The effect of a uniform transverse magnetic field on the free-convection flow of an electrically-conducting fluid past an infinite, vertical, porous plate for both classes of impulsive as well as uniformly-accelerated motion of the plate is discussed. The magnetic lines of force are assumed to be fixed relative to the plate. Expressions for the velocity field and skin friction for both cases are obtained by the Laplace transform technique. The influence of the various parameters, entering into the problem, on the velocity field and skin-friction is extensively discussed with the help of graphs and tables.
